About this property

Finchlea is an immaculate three/four-bedroom detached bungalow situated in a charming semi-rural location, only a mile from the village of Oxton, and around twenty minutes to the Edinburgh City Bypass.
Set in around 0.4 acres of garden ground, and a paddock extending to approximately 1.5 acres there are fabulous rural views which are a particular feature along with plentiful parking and a double garage.
Lying across one level, the beautifully appointed accommodation comprises three bedrooms, one with ensuite shower room and walk-in wardrobe, a bathroom, a sitting room, a dining room/fourth bedroom, a sun room, a dining kitchen, a utility room, and a wc. With excellent storage throughout, the property also benefits from double glazing and a gas fire in the sitting room.
Externally, the property is accessed through attractive stone pillars and wrought iron gates to plentiful driveway parking to the front of the double garage. Sitting in around 0.4 acres of well-maintained garden grounds which are mainly laid to lawn with extensive hedging, there are raised beds to the rear which are well stocked with flowering plants, shrubs and small trees. The paddock of around 1.5 acres is a particular feature with a double loose box stable with tack room, benefitting from power and water, it is a perfect paddock for a horse, and immediately adjoins the property.

Location:
Finchlea is situated approximately one mile from the charming village of Oxton, and only four miles North of the historic Borders town of Lauder.
Situated halfway between the Lammermuir Hills and the River Tweed, the area is surrounded by beautiful rolling countryside.
The village of Oxton has a primary school, a small shop, a bird sanctuary with pottery, a small hotel and a village hall; whilst the town of Lauder provides an extensive range of amenities ranging from a variety of specialist shops, small supermarket, a butchers, a coffee shop/art gallery, and a couple of well-known hotels.
The thriving old mill town of Galashiels is fourteen miles to the South West and offers a fuller range of shopping facilities, which include Tesco, ASDA, Next and Marks & Spencer.
Local tourist attractions include Thirlestane Castle on the southern side of Lauder, nearby Mellerstain House, and Abbotsford House on the outskirts of Melrose. There are also a variety of outdoor pursuits in the area that include fishing, rough and syndicated shooting, horse riding, golf, mountain biking and a selection of walks, not just in the immediate area across through the Scottish Borders.
Local schools include Channelkirk primary school, and Earlston High School.
The Borders General Hospital lies just outside the town of Melrose which is only fifteen miles away, with Oxton sitting in an easily accessible area with Edinburgh, only twenty-three miles away, and in easy reach via the A68, which also provides links to the north of England.
The Borders railway, runs from Tweedbank to Edinburgh, has a stop at Stow which is approximately nine miles away, allowing you to get to most parts of Scotland by train from Edinburgh.
Edinburgh International airport which lies on the Western fringes of Edinburgh is approximately thirty miles away.
